1331116 2013-03-04 04:33:00 I think fred_fish means that it sounds like you can walk up to any machine running Windows 8 and log into it with your Microsoft account (as long as the machine has internet access.)
But that isn't the case. You have to have an account setup on the machine first, by another user that has administrator rights/access, and link it to your Microsoft Account before you can log into the machine using your Microsoft account email and password.
